JCDecaux launches its first campaign in Sentosa, for 100Plus

SINGAPORE – JCDecaux Singapore has kicked off its first advertising campaign on popular Sentosa Island. Its client, 100Plus, was looking for an outdoor solution with high youth pedestrian traffic.

The beverage company is targeting youth and young professinonals, who are spending more time outdoors and in shopping areas during the school holidays.

The agency has put up a network of six-sheet panels at Sentosa and also at the Cathay Cineleisure Orchard, two of the most visited venues for this demographic.

Gina Loh, senior brand manager (soft drinks), corporate marketing, said, “Outdoor media are important avenues to reach out to our target audiences who are constantly on the go and exposed to the hot weather and, as such have supplemented our buy extensively with OOH mediums.”
